The realme 16 5G is making waves with its massive 7000mAh battery, designed to keep users powered throughout the day. This smartphone features a 6.57-inch Full HD+ AMOLED display with a smooth 120Hz refresh rate, ensuring a top-notch viewing experience.
Under the hood, the realme 16 5G is equipped with a MediaTek Dimensity 6400 Turbo chip, promising robust performance for gaming and multitasking. The device also boasts an impressive camera setup, including a 50MP primary camera paired with a 2MP monochrome sensor on the rear, and a 50MP front camera for stunning selfies.
Realme has also integrated a unique selfie mirror feature on the rear camera module, enhancing the photography experience. The phone supports 60W fast charging, allowing users to quickly recharge the massive battery, making it a practical choice for those on the go.
Weighing in at just 183g and measuring 8.1mm thick, the realme 16 5G is designed for comfort and portability. Additionally, it comes with IP66, IP68, IP69, and IP69K ratings for water and dust resistance, ensuring durability in various environments.
Launched in Vietnam earlier this year, the realme 16 5G is expected to hit the Indian market with a price tag around ₹40,000. However, details remain unconfirmed regarding the exact launch date, official pricing, and availability in India.
